Storm window installation involves attaching additional windows to the exterior or interior of existing window frames to improve a property’s insulation and protection. These windows are typically made of durable materials like aluminum, vinyl, or wood, and are designed to fit snugly over or inside the primary windows. The process usually includes measuring the existing openings, selecting the appropriate storm window style, and securely installing them to ensure they function effectively. This service helps homeowners enhance their windows’ performance without the need for complete replacement, providing a cost-effective way to improve comfort and energy efficiency.
One of the main problems storm window installation helps address is air leakage around existing windows, which can lead to drafts and increased heating or cooling costs. Storm windows act as an extra barrier against outdoor elements, reducing heat transfer and preventing cold air from seeping inside during the winter. They also help block drafts and reduce noise from outside, making indoor spaces more comfortable. Additionally, storm windows can protect existing windows from damage caused by harsh weather, such as hail or strong winds, extending their lifespan and maintaining the property’s appearance.

The overview below groups typical Storm Windows Installation projects into broad ranges so you can see how smaller, mid-sized, and larger jobs often compare in Branford, CT.
In many markets, a large share of routine jobs stays in the lower and middle ranges, while only a smaller percentage of projects moves into the highest bands when the work is more complex or site conditions are harder than average.
Smaller Repairs - For minor storm window repairs or replacements on a few units, local contractors typically charge between $250 and $600. Many routine jobs fall within this range, depending on window size and condition. Fewer projects reach the higher end of this spectrum.
Standard Installation - Replacing or installing storm windows on an entire home often costs between $1,000 and $3,000. This range covers most typical projects for residential properties in the Branford area, with larger homes sometimes exceeding this amount.
Full Replacement - When replacing all existing storm windows on a larger property, costs can range from $3,500 to $7,000 or more. Such projects are less common and tend to involve more complex or custom window options.
Custom or Complex Projects - Larger, more intricate storm window installations, such as custom sizes or historic property restorations, can reach $5,000+ depending on scope. These projects are less frequent and usually involve specialized service providers.
Actual totals will depend on details like access to the work area, the scope of the project, and the materials selected, so use these as general starting points rather than exact figures.

What are storm windows and how do they benefit my home? Storm windows are additional window panels installed on the exterior or interior of existing windows to improve insulation, reduce drafts, and enhance energy efficiency in your home.
Can local contractors install storm windows on different types of existing windows? Yes, many service providers have experience installing storm windows on various window styles, including double-hung, casement, and picture windows.
What should I consider when choosing storm windows for my property? Consider factors such as material durability, compatibility with your current windows, and the level of insulation needed for your climate and home comfort.
Are there different types of storm windows available for installation? Yes, options include interior and exterior storm windows, made from materials like aluminum, vinyl, or wood, each offering different benefits and aesthetic options.
